mission statement
The mission of the YMCA of Central Texas is to put Christian principles into practice through programs that build healthy spirit, mind and body for all. At the YMCA, our cause is Strengthening Communities and we strive to make a positive impact by offering programs that focus on nurturing the potential in kids, promoting healthy living for all and fostering social responsibility. Through all of our programming, we promote our five character values of caring, faith, honesty, respect and responsibility. The purpose of our corporation is, as a non-profit charity, to serve the Greater Williamson County, Northern Travis County, McLennan County, Southern Bell County and Burnet County by promoting and carrying out the Mission of the YMCA, supporting the Cause of Strengthening Community with focus on Youth Development, Healthy Living and Social Responsibility.

$2.3M raised across 53 grants · +$200K committed (2019–2024 filings)
Funders across 12 states (2019–2024 filings)
| Funder | Total Awarded |
|---|---|
| Central Texas Community Foundation Inc | $581,200 |
| Chisholm Trail Communities Foundation | $374,000 |
| Georgetown Healthcare System Inc | $342,000 |
| The Moody Foundation | $300,000 +$200,000 committed |
| National Council of Young Mens Christian Assns of the USA | $280,789 |
| Ascension Seton | $100,002 |
| Fidelity Investments Charitable Gift Fund | $79,028 |
| American Online Giving Foundation Inc | $55,481 |
| United Way Worldwide | $46,027 |
| The Winston-Salem Foundation | $25,000 |
Totals reflect grants as reported on funder tax returns. Timing may not match recipient revenue: funder and recipient fiscal years often differ, and grants paid by a funder in one year may be recognized by the recipient in a different year.
